The family of missing student Richard Okorogheye have raised more than £20,000 after police found his body in a pond. The fundraiser, which was set up less than 18 hours ago, will help pay for Richard's funeral, a foundation in his name and commemorative bench in his memory.

Sharing her heartbreak on the GoFundMe page, the 19-year-old's aunt Blessing Okorji said 'Your sweet beautiful soul has left us too soon'.

The campaign initially hoped to raise £5,000, however it has already smashed this target in under a day, MyLondon reports. Richard went missing from Ladbroke Grove, London, on March 22, with police finding his body in a pond in Epping Forest on Monday.
